New York, New York-based Morgan Stanley Appointed Stanley Kules as Vice President - Cyber Security
Date of management change: November 19, 2019

Since its founding in 1935, Morgan Stanley and its people have helped redefine the meaning of financial services. The firm has continually broken new ground in advising our clients on strategic transactions, in pioneering the global expansion of finance and capital markets, and in providing new opportunities for individual and institutional investors. Stanley Kules is Vice President - Cyber Security at Morgan Stanley. Previously, Stanley held various senior IT leadership roles in the industry.
